To set up the given differential equation using finite-difference methods, we'll approximate the second derivative of y with respect to x using a finite difference formula. Let's define a grid with a step size of Δx = 1 and discretize the domain from x = 0 to x = 4.

First, we need to determine the number of grid points. Since we have Δx = 1 and the domain goes from x = 0 to x = 4, we will have 5 grid points (including the endpoints).

Let's label the grid points as follows:

x0 = 0, x1 = 1, x2 = 2, x3 = 3, x4 = 4

Now, we'll approximate the second derivative of y with respect to x using a centered difference formula:

d²y/dx² ≈ (y[i+1] - 2y[i] + y[i-1]) / (Δx)²

Applying this formula at each interior grid point (i = 1, 2, 3), we can write the discretized equation as:

(y[i+1] - 2y[i] + y[i-1]) / (Δx)² = y[i] + 2

Rearranging the equation, we get:

y[i+1] - 2y[i] + y[i-1] = (Δx)² * (y[i] + 2)

To set up the solution as a matrix, we can write the equation for each interior grid point as follows:

For i = 1:

y[2] - 2y[1] + y[0] = (Δx)² * (y[1] + 2)

For i = 2:

y[3] - 2y[2] + y[1] = (Δx)² * (y[2] + 2)

For i = 3:

y[4] - 2y[3] + y[2] = (Δx)² * (y[3] + 2)

The standard form of the equation of a circle with radius r and center (h, k) is given by:

(x - h)^2 + (y - k)^2 = r^2

In this case, the radius r is 1, and the center (h, k) is (1, 0). Substituting these values into the standard form equation, we have:

(x - 1)^2 + (y - 0)^2 = 1^2

Simplifying further, we get:

(x - 1)^2 + y^2 = 1

This is the standard form of the equation for the given circle.

To convert the equation to the general form, we expand and simplify:

(x - 1)(x - 1) + y^2 = 1

(x^2 - 2x + 1) + y^2 = 1

x^2 + y^2 - 2x + 1 - 1 = 0

x^2 + y^2 - 2x = 0

This is the general form of the equation for the given circle.

After a 20% reduction, you purchase a new suit for $360. What was the price of the suit before the reduction? A) First write an equation you can use to answer this question. Use x as your variable and express any percents in decimal form in the equation. The equation is ------------ B) Solve your equation in part [A] to find the original price of the suit. Answer: The original price of the suit was ------------ dollars.

Answers

The equation to find the original price of the suit after a 20% reduction is: x - 0.20x = $360, where x represents the original price of the suit.

   Solving the equation, the original price of the suit was $450.

a) To find the original price of the suit after a 20% reduction, we set up the equation: x - 0.20x = $360. Here, x represents the original price of the suit, and 0.20x represents the 20% reduction (since 20% is equivalent to 0.20 in decimal form).

b) Simplifying the equation, we have 0.80x = $360. By dividing both sides of the equation by 0.80, we find x = $450. Therefore, the original price of the suit was $450 before the 20% reduction.
